Subject: [PATCH v14 24/32] x86/resctrl: Add energy/perf choices to rdt boot option

Legacy resctrl features are enumerated by X86_FEATURE_* flags. These may be
overridden by quirks to disable features in the case of errata.  Users can
use kernel command line options to either disable a feature, or to force
enable a feature that was disabled by a quirk.

Provide similar functionality for hardware features that do not have an
X86_FEATURE_* flag.  Unlike other features that are tied to X86_FEATURE_*
flags, these are defined by the feature name.

Users may force a feature to be disabled. E.g. "rdt=!perf" will ensure that
none of the perf telemetry events are enabled.

Resctrl architecture code may disable a feature that does not provide full
functionality. Users may override that decision.  E.g. "rdt=energy" will
enable any available energy telemetry events even if they do not provide
full functionality.

An optional guid can be included for more granular control of features sharing
a name. E.g. rdt=energy:0x12345 will only override disabling of the energy
feature with guid = 0x12345.

diff --git a/Documentation/admin-guide/kernel-parameters.txt b/Documentation/admin-guide/kernel-parameters.txt
index 8c5636a120ee..e47def4a3dd8 100644
--- a/Documentation/admin-guide/kernel-parameters.txt
+++ b/Documentation/admin-guide/kernel-parameters.txt
@@ -6207,9 +6207,13 @@
 	rdt=		[HW,X86,RDT]
 			Turn on/off individual RDT features. List is:
 			cmt, mbmtotal, mbmlocal, l3cat, l3cdp, l2cat, l2cdp,
-			mba, smba, bmec, abmc, sdciae.
+			mba, smba, bmec, abmc, sdciae, energy[:guid],
+			perf[:guid].
 			E.g. to turn on cmt and turn off mba use:
 				rdt=cmt,!mba
+			To turn off all energy features and ensure that
+			the 0x12345 perf feature is enabled use:
+				rdt=!energy,perf:0x12345
 
 	reboot=		[KNL]
